This book details steam at its height when trains ran daily out of Railroad Camp near Hoquiam, Washington, and through the treacherous Clallam Branch, near the Strait of Juan de Fuca.
The Rayonier logging story is told in text, train crew stories that ‘tell it like it was,’ and numerous action and roster shots of men and equipment.
